Output 8b25a907b38a16e752fbf2377fc17bf1b3eaf4cc283d482efb7a498f7d0ba2ea:1

value
7385277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ce2050848c3dbbe87525f7c6dfdeb97a7598a66 OP_EQUAL
address
3BcjfP9CfL6EwAzWyRjWymvukC8uppZPC9
transaction
8b25a907b38a16e752fbf2377fc17bf1b3eaf4cc283d482efb7a498f7d0ba2ea
confirmations
245427
spent
true